Info: Jacob & Josef Kohn was a Viennese furniture company founded by father Jakob Kohn in 1850 in Vienna, Austria. Around 1860 they founded two new factories in Wsetin and Litsch because Michael Thonet's patent on bentwood (steam bent wood/steambent) expired and the market was opened up to other manufacturers. The company Kohn became one of Thonet's biggest competitors. However, the latter was smart enough to take over the company in 1922 and in 1932 the name Kohn was dropped :-)
